What are Merkle jobs?

Merkle jobs refer to positions at Merkle, a global data-driven performance marketing agency specializing in customer relationship management, digital marketing, and data analytics. Employees at Merkle work in various roles such as data analysis, digital strategy, client services, marketing technology, and creative development. These jobs involve helping clients improve customer engagement and drive business results through digital transformation and personalized marketing strategies. Merkle is known for its innovative use of data and technology to create tailored marketing solutions for businesses across different industries.

Job description

Job Summary:
Parry Labs is a company focused on redefining the edge of modern combat through digital engineering and software solutions. They are seeking a Senior Rust Systems Engineer to own and extend a multi-crate Rust workspace, ensuring production readiness and enforcing a no-panic policy across the system.
Responsibilities:
• Own and extend the multi-crate Rust workspace: consensus engine, coordination engine, transport layer, daemon orchestration, data ingestion, hardware abstraction layer, and 18+ supporting crates
• Maintain no_std compatibility across core crates for constrained embedded deployment targets
• Implement and harden production readiness gates: structured logging, rate limiting, replay protection, metrics collection, and durable state persistence
• Design and optimize the async runtime architecture (Tokio): task orchestration, graceful shutdown, backpressure handling, and cancellation safety
• Enforce the no-panic runtime policy across the entire workspace; systematically eliminate unwrap and expect from all production code paths
• Build and maintain CI pipelines, fuzz harnesses (cargo-fuzz), and property-based tests (proptest)
• Manage feature-flag complexity and compilation performance across the workspace
• Support multi-site deployments: cross-compilation, air-gapped packaging, and site-specific configuration
• Maintain safe API boundaries between cryptographic crates and the rest of the workspace
• Own the mesh member lifecycle state machine and guard all transitions against invalid progressions
• Other duties as assigned
Qualifications:
Required:
• 5+ years of professional Rust development in production systems
• Deep no_std and embedded Rust experience: heapless, fixed-capacity collections, custom allocators
• Strong async/Tokio expertise: task orchestration, graceful shutdown, backpressure, and cancellation safety
• Track record building multi-crate workspaces with clean dependency management and feature gating
• Experience with network protocol implementation: TCP/UDP framing, wire formats, gossip protocols
• Proficiency with the Rust testing ecosystem: cargo-fuzz, proptest, criterion, integration test harnesses
• Comfort with CI/CD for Rust projects: cross-compilation, clippy enforcement, MIRI for unsafe validation
Preferred:
• Experience with distributed systems, fault-tolerant consensus, or distributed fault tolerance research
• Prior work in defense, aerospace, or environments requiring deterministic execution guarantees
• Experience building hardware abstraction layers for embedded sensors or constrained receivers
• Contributions to the Rust ecosystem: open-source crates, RFCs, or conference talks
• Familiarity with structured binary cryptographic envelope formats
• Understanding of Merkle tree construction and public key commitment schemes
